The Ultimate Guide to Marriage

Navigating the world of marriage can be a journey filled with both bliss. Every man needs a solid foundation during tying the knot. One crucial aspect is understanding your partner. Take the time to truly listen what they have to express.

Effective communication is paramount. Be honest, open, and respectful in your interactions. Learn to express your needs and desires while also being understanding of theirs. Remember, marriage is a team effort.

Work together as a team to achieve shared aspirations. Don't be afraid to compromise. Conflict are inevitable, but it's how you handle them that matters. Aim for understanding, not winning.

Keep the romance alive by showing your love and devotion. Plan dates together to strengthen your bond. Support each other's dreams and desires.

Building a successful marriage takes work. Be patient, compassionate, and always strive to improve together.

From Bro to Better Half: Level Up Your Relationship Skills

Ditch the bro code and level Marriage tips from Wise Husband up your relationship game. You don't have to be a love guru to make things better with your significant other. It's all about effective talking and understanding.

Start by really hearing what they say. Put down your phone, make eye contact, and be present in the conversation. Don't just wait for your turn to talk; try to see things from their side.

When you disagree, avoid getting heated. Compromise to find a solution that works for both of you. Remember, it's not about winning; it's about building a stronger bond.
